Transaction 95263916ecb1b724676d27185333929d288be44bf69ec7b5ca3435531006eabb

1 Input
2 Outputs
  • 95263916ecb1b724676d27185333929d288be44bf69ec7b5ca3435531006eabb:0
  • value  1426157
    address  3G6KXMSyhcEpkGiMHvZbNWKG6xMnQzEpmF
  • 95263916ecb1b724676d27185333929d288be44bf69ec7b5ca3435531006eabb:1
  • value  1843466
    address  bc1q9lauprz3s0apg2z0z44tr6mewg2l42pu0fdkm5